PLASMON BAND SHIFT IN Eu3+ DOPED FLUOROBORATE GLASSES CONTAINING SMALL SILVER PARTICLES
We present and discuss the experimental observation in which the peak position of the plasmon absorption band can be varied in a relatively wide spectral range
in fluo-roborates glasses containing dispersed silver particles
